Analog Devices Inc. AD4693/AD4694 Easy Drive Multiplexed SAR ADCs

Analog Devices AD4693/AD4694 Easy Drive Multiplexed SAR Analog-to-Digital Converters (ADCs) are compact, high-accuracy, 8-channel, 16-bit successive approximation register (SAR) devices optimized for high-density, multichannel precision data-acquisition solutions. The AD4693/AD4694 combine precision performance with Easy Drive features and flexible digital processing to ensure compatibility with space-constrained analog front-end (AFE) designs and low-power digital hosts.

The AD4693/AD4694 Easy Drive features broaden the selection of compatible amplifiers and voltage references. The precharge buffers enable smaller and lower-power AFE designs by significantly reducing input voltage and current transients that typically force AFEs to include high-bandwidth ADC driver amplifiers per channel. The WLCSP model also includes an integrated reference buffer, which provides a true, buffered reference input.

The AD4693/AD4694 digital features and serial interface are optimized for use with low-power or power-cycled microcontrollers. The AD4693/AD4694 include averaging filters per channel and a customizable channel sequencer, which, combined, enable on-chip noise filtering with channel-independent averaging ratios. An integrated burst sampling timer enables autonomous and burst sampling schemes to perform conversions with minimal digital resources. Device configuration and ADC data readback are supported via a robust, 4-wire serial peripheral interface (SPI) with optional cyclic redundancy check (CRC).

The Analog Devices AD4693/AD4694 are available in a 4mm × 4mm, 24-lead lead frame chip scale package (LFCSP) and a 2.96mm × 2.96mm, 36-ball wafer-level chip scale package (WLCSP), with operation specified from -40°C to +125°C.

Features

  • Easy Drive features enable compact system designs
    • Precharge buffers reduce analog input and reference circuit drive requirements
    • On-chip reference buffer (WLCSP only)
  • Small footprint, big performance
    • 500kSPS (AD4693) and 1MSPS (AD4694) sample rates
    • ±0.85LSB (max.) INL
    • Guaranteed 16-bit, no missing codes
    • First conversion accurate
    • 93dB (typ.), fIN = 1kHz SINAD
    • 14.6mW at fS = 1MSPS and 7.3mW at fS = 500kSPS
    • 24-lead 4mm × 4mm LFCSP or 36-ball 2.96mm × 2.96mm WLCSP
  • Enhanced digital functionality
    • Averaging filters per channel
    • Customizable channel sequencer
    • Interleaved channel sampling
    • Autonomous and burst sampling modes
    • 4-wire SPI compatible with 1.2V and 1.8V logic
  • -40°C to +125°C wide operating temperature range
